I sent my RC over to Tony @ FPVLR for a Boosted Antenna, and this is how it arrived..

The prognosis is okay, it can be epoxied from the inside, and the internals are good.. I just don't understand what USPS does with their package they transport. This thing was wrapped in about the most secure bubble wrap, almost like they kicked it all the way to Florida..

That could be from separating the case, although the P4 is super easy by comparison or it could be from a antenna cable being in the seam OR it could be from the gimbal wheel not being seated on the post and trying to wrench down the screw.

Either way, I can't think of a way for that crack to occur from shipping, or stepping on it. The sticks, or the device mount would have broke long before that happened!
